We know that
1 yard = 3 feet = 36 inches
To solve these types of problems, it's easiest to convert the number into one unit, and then compare.
1) Compare 5 yards to 5 feet
Let's convert to feet.
5 yards * 3 feet per yard = 15 feet
5 feet = 5 feet
Because 15 > 5, we know that 5 yards > 5 feet.
2) Compare 7 inches to 3 feet.
Let's convert to inches.
7 inches = 7 inches
3 feet * 12 inches per foot = 36 inches
Because 36 > 7, we know that 3 feet > 7 inches.
3) Compare 3 feet to 50 inches.
Let's convert to inches.
3 feet = 36 inches (we already did this above)
50 inches = 50 inches
Because 50 > 30, we know that 50 inches > 3 feet.
4) Compare 21 feet to 4 yards.
Let's convert to feet.
21 feet = 21 feet
4 yards * 3 feet per yard = 12 feet
Because 21 > 12, we know that 21 feet > 4 yards.
5) Compare 9 yards to 9 inches.
For this problem, we don't need to do any calculations.
We know that a yard is bigger than an inch, and therefore because there are equal amounts of these units, 9 yards > 9 inches.
6) Compare 36 inches to 3 feet
Let's convert to inches.
36 inches = 36 inches
3 feet * 12 inches per foot = 36 inches
Because 36 = 36, we can conclude that 36 inches = 3 feet.
